我目前正在构建的 Ruby on Rails 应用程序中使用 less-rails gem。我想要某种方式通过源映射(https://developers.google.com/chrome-developer-tools/docs/css-preprocessors)在 Chrome 中调试我的 Less css 文件有谁知道如何做到这一点?
问问题
447 次
2 回答
-1
在我看来,解决问题最方便的方法是:放弃 assets pipeline 和 less-rails。使用gulp -less + gulp-less-sourcemap更改为gulp或blendid。这需要时间来配置,但正如我的实践所示,时间的损失比生活编辑、非常快速的编译,当然还有源地图等功能所带来的回报要多。
其实我个人并没有在这样的bundle中使用less ,但是sass的实现还是很方便的。我认为少的话可能是一样的
于 2019-01-21T17:23:47.193 回答
-3
您可以使用 pry 在 rails 中进行调试。所以,无论你在 haml 或 html 中使用你的 css,你都可以编写类似 -binding.pry(如果它的 haml)的东西。Pry 用于调试 ruby 代码,但您也可以在 haml(view) 中使用 -。
希望这可以帮助。
于 2014-04-11T14:04:41.390 回答